Philip V of Macedon
Philip
also: Philippo, rege Macedonum Philippo
King of Macedon defeated by Rome in the Second Macedonian War (200-197 BC). Cited by Lepidus as a past enemy of Rome's liberty and by Mithridates as Rome's first victim of treacherous expansion.
